“…Three such anthracyclines, adriamycin (also known as doxorubicin), daunomycin (also known as daunorubicin) and aclacinomycin A, are used extensively as chemotherapeutic agents but are cumulatively cardiotoxic and have destructive side-effects when used for long periods of time (Arcamone, 1984). Therefore, new anthracyclines with enhanced clinical properties have been sought intensively (reviewed by Fujiwara & Hoshino, 1983;Strohl et al, 1989).…”
